CEBU CITY, Philippines — Drinking of liquor will be prohibited along the Pasigarbo sa Sugbu route on Sunday, August 25.

Anyone caught for the offense will be penalized with a fine of P500 or imprisonment of at least 12 hours as provided for in Cebu City Ordinance No. 1929 that penalizes drunkenness in public places, says Cebu City Mayor Edgardo Labella.

Labella said on Saturday, August 24, that he already wrote Police Colonel Gemma Vinluan, the chief of the Cebu City Police Office (CCPO),  and asked the police director to implement a liquor ban along the Pasigarbo street parade route from the Cebu Provincial Capitol to the Cebu City Sports Center, the venue of the competition on Sunday.

The ban will be implemented from 11 a.m. to 8 p.m. or until the event is over, he said.

“This is to prevent people from drinking liquor during the Pasigarbo. We are expecting so many celebrants and if people started drinking alcohol, it will not be good,” Labella added.

Labella said he wanted to make sure that the provincial government organized event on Sunday will remain safe for the spectators and participants.

Meanwhile, Labella has also directed the officials of Barangays Guadalupe, Capitol Site, Sambag I, Sambag II, and Calamba to deploy their tanods to serve as multiplier force especially along the Pasigarbo sa Sugbu parade route.

He especially wanted the tanods to help direct public utility jeepneys and private vehicles to follow the traffic rerouting scheme that will be implemented that day.

The Cebu City Transportation Office said that traffic rerouting will be implemented in a portion of Osmeña Boulevard from the Cebu Provincial Capitol to the Cebu City Sports Center from 11 a.m. and until the activity is finished.

Contingents will converged on the right side of Don Gil Garcia St. while the right side of Osmeña Boulevard from the corner of R. R. Landon Street have been designated as the props assembly area.

A one-way traffic flow will also be implemented along J. Alcantara Street from V. Rama Avenue to P. del Rosario Street. | dcb
